Last Sunday we went to the “Taste of the Town” which was held in a downtown Ft Myers waterside park. The sun was shining and the place was filled with locals and tourists enjoying the food and the music This annual event is a fund-raiser for the Ft. Myers Junior League. The best food we tasted was a decadent cake from the Bubble Room Restaurant on Captiva Island. It was funny to see every second person carrying pieces or whole cakes from this small stand. We were glad we got there early because they sold out by mid-afternoon. What a nice way to spend the afternoon…. And the parking was free.
